First Edition, Illustrated, Limited Edition, Publishers' Original Binding, Very Scarce
Number one-hundred and four of two-hundred and fifty numbered copies printed on Japan paper.
A very scarce work, this account of the life and work of British painter Elizabeth Thompson, better known as Lady Butler. She specialised in scenes from British military campaigns, including the Crimean and Napoleonic wars.
Illustrated with nine full plate illustrations, including an engraved frontispiece and two mounted plates, and numerous further vignette illustrations.
The 1898 Christmas number of The Art Annual.
